Transaction 623b95d2b2941a96360101dc113da75bdbdd4b702c12afdc3ef3a002b37fa194

2 Input
2 Outputs
  • 623b95d2b2941a96360101dc113da75bdbdd4b702c12afdc3ef3a002b37fa194:0
  • value  40000000
    address  15cr7wKnntWUFjtBZpyRkkZ9JjPVMQ2Qrp
  • 623b95d2b2941a96360101dc113da75bdbdd4b702c12afdc3ef3a002b37fa194:1
  • value  16518747
    address  12mWyeNF13nm4gMVs4QdZtucc6mjGbWK1k